X-Git-Url: https://pere.pagekite.me/gitweb/exim4-smtorp.git/blobdiff_plain/bec0066f5e44f1bcebca24834e69b9338acd4891..refs/heads/syslog-problems:/setup-exim-hidden-service?ds=inline diff --git a/setup-exim-hidden-service b/setup-exim-hidden-service index 17e2c2e..e0ab869 100644 --- a/setup-exim-hidden-service +++ b/setup-exim-hidden-service @@ -12,6 +12,7 @@ if dpkg -l exim4-config > /dev/null ; then exit 1 fi +DEBIAN_FRONTEND=noninteractive apt-get install -y tor torhsdir=$(awk '/^HiddenServiceDir (.*) *$/ { print $2 }' /etc/tor/torrc) if [ -e "$torhsdir/hostname" ] ; then torhsname=$(cat "$torhsdir/hostname") @@ -24,6 +25,8 @@ else echo echo "HiddenServiceDir /var/lib/tor/hidden_service/" echo "HiddenServicePort 25 127.0.0.1:25" + mkdir /var/lib/tor/hidden_service + chown debian-tor:debian-tor /var/lib/tor/hidden_service exit 1 fi